Originally Posted by WhoDiddy6
-crank pulley or pulley set (wanna keep my a/c and p/s)
If this is for a street car, don't waste your time and money. Reduced charging and cooling capacity is not worth 2-3hp. Don't believe the marketing BS power claims.

-spark plug wires
http://www.mazdatrix.com/ign-3.htm

-spark plugs
Get the specified NGK plugs from just about any parts store.

-fuel pump
The two most common upgrades are the FD pump or the Walbro 225lph. Plenty of both on eBay.

-fuel filter
Go to Mazda.
